HUD to Host Webinar Series on HOME-American Rescue Plan Program Notice

HUD’s Office of Affordable Housing Programs (OAHP) will host a webinar series on the HOME-American Rescue Plan Program (HOME-ARP). The American Rescue Plan (ARP) provides $5 billion through the HOME-ARP program to HOME Participating Jurisdictions (PJs) (see Memo, 4/12). In collaboration with other community stakeholders such as CoCs, HOME PJs can use the funding for targeted investments in housing and other assistance for people experiencing or at imminent risk of homelessness, as well as for other vulnerable populations. The webinars will review Notice CPD-21-10 (see Memo, 08/21), and participants will learn about the requirements established in the notice.

The 4-part webinar series is designed for HOME participating jurisdictions (PJs) preparing to administer HOME-ARP, as well as CoC partners, homeless service providers, local housing providers, and public housing agencies. Topics include:

  1. Overview of Notice CPD-21-10, Qualifying Populations, and Allocation Plan Requirements—Sept. 27, 2021, 2 - 3:30 PM ET
  2. Preferences, Referral Methods, and Rental Housing Requirement—Sept. 29, 2021 2 - 3:30 PM ET
  3. Tenant-Based Rental Assistance, Supportive Services, and Non-Congregate Shelter—Oct. 4, 2021, 2 - 3:30 PM ET
  4. Program Administration and Nonprofit Operating Expenses—Oct. 6, 2021, 2 - 3:30 PM ET
